    <title>topic Dead or RESET Arlo Pro Camera VMC 4030 - Does not appear Charging SOLUTION in Arlo Pro</title>

    <description>&lt;P&gt;My VMC 4030 had gone dead - BUT appeared linked with 0% battery on it - and appeared "connected" to the WiFi - however no amount of rebooting or charging would fix this.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;This Camera CANNOT be RESET but they can be removed from the base and resynced - that will clear the connection and you will NOT have to RESET the BASE which is much more work.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;SOLUTION - this is a GHOST camera - was once linked - still appears linked&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;FIRSTLY CHARGE battery fully - the camera will show SOLID BLUE light when fully charged.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;If it's NOT showing anything - you may have a DEAD Battery - check by using that battery in a different camera.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;1. In your devices in arlo base - go to that specific camera and remove the device.&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;2. On your base station locate the sync button (it's on the top on Alro Pro base and a triangle on the side in aro base)&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;3. Re-sync the removed camera by pressing the base sync button and the camera sync button for 2 seconds (do not need to be done at the same exact moment) you will see base flashing a syncy light and the camera showing a pulsing blue light showing it's now connecting&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;
&lt;P&gt;You will then see the camera back in your devices list only its NOT a ghost camera anymore.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;</description>
